If you're not computer savvy, not to worry, Chipola College has just the courses for you.
The college is partnering with a local technology company to offer computer training courses in the upcoming weeks.

"Geeks Help" will be sponsoring several seminars and workshops at the college's Continuing Education Department.
The company will also be working with local authorities to raise awareness about identity theft.
That is the topic of their first seminar on October 20th.
The seminar will help people avoid becoming an identity theft victim.

Geeks Help CEO Matt White says, "people think they have to have a computer or do banking online to be a victim of identity theft. But the reality is your identity is out there in so many places, that even the FBI says that you cannot account for it and you cannot prevent an identity theft."

The workshops and seminars run from the end of October to the middle of November.
